Descendants: The Royal Wedding is a Disney Channel animated television special that aired on August 13, 2021. Based on the Descendants franchise, the special brings viewers back to the United States of Auradon and features Mal and Ben's royal wedding. The animated television special reached 0.65 million viewers.[1]

Synopsis[]

Happily-ever-after continues for Auradon's power couple, Mal and Ben, as they prepare to say "I do" at an epic celebration with their friends and family, but Hades threatens to ruin it all.

Plot[]

The big day has finally arrived for Mal and Ben's wedding. Dude chases some squirrels since they weren't invited. In the palace, Dizzy helps Mal get ready, as she is practicing her vows. Auradon Castle is alive with celebration as friends and family from both Auradon and the Isle of the Lost gather to witness the union that symbolizes true unity between their worlds. Evie comes in with brings in an extra-large bouquet. Audrey, who is serving as the wedding planner explains that the giant bouquet is made up of every flower grown in Auradon. As Mal and Evie express their excitement over the event since all of their friends are coming and her parents as well with Evie pulling Maleficent the lizard out of her bag and dressing her up for the wedding. Dude suddenly spooks the lizard, despite Evie scolding him for growling at the lizard of the bride and chases her out of the dressing room, just as Ben arrives to check on Mal, but Evie protests this, saying it's bad luck for Mal to see her groom before the wedding, and Audrey rudely shoos him away to get back to the palace and orders him to catch his mother-in-law. Despite the close call, Mal declares nothing can ruin this day.

Meanwhile Jay cheerfully greets guests at the castle Great Hall, welcoming everyone—including Uma and Hades, Mal’s father—whose fiery temper scares everyone. After Hades walks in Dude and lizard Maleficent soon come in which Jay greets the lizard of the bride and then notices Ben, who asks him if he has seen Dude and his mother-in-law, with Jay saying yes and they ran inside. Jay also tells Ben he just missed the father of the bride come in, but both notices smoke rising from the Great Hall. To everyone’s alarm, Hades accidentally sets part of the castle ablaze and flees the scene, prompting Ben and Uma to go after him while Jay rushes to tell Mal. Inside her dressing room, Mal prepares for the ceremony with Evie, Dizzy, and Audrey, who hears that the doves flew away and gets Snow White to solve it. Their excitement is briefly interrupted when Jay bursts in with the news of the fire. Though Mal insists it must be a misunderstanding, Evie and Jay worry that Hades might have reverted to his old ways. Determined to get the truth, Mal decides to return to the Isle of the Lost with her friends.

After changing into their regular clothes, the three, along with Audrey, who comes along and is trying to keep Mal on schedule and hears that the swans have a thing to deal with, head to the bridge. Before they cross the bridge, however, Mal pauses with a sad look, which Evie notices and alerts Jay. The two ask if she is okay, and Mal admits she is but just wish Carlos were here to share this day with them. Evie gently says "we all do", and with a nod Jay give Mal their wedding gift they were saving for the reception but now seem like a better time. Opening the gift, Mal sees it is a golden charm bracelet linking all four VKs’ crests together, with a bitten apple symbolizing their old motto, “Rotten to the Core.” Evie tells her "it's our crests. The four VKs. Linked together forever." Touched, Mal hugs them both before Audrey rushes up to warn that the bridge has caught fire. With Uma’s help, they extinguish the flames, also getting Audrey wet since she didn't get out on time, and cross safely to the Isle, now brighter, cleaner, and full of new life—proof of how far its people have come.

When they arrive at Hades’ lair, Pain and Panic refuse to let them in, even on her wedding day, forcing Mal to transform into a dragon to demand an audience. Inside, she finds Ben—who came ahead to talk with her father—holding Maleficent and trying to convince Hades to attend the ceremony, even if he has to drag him by his blue hair or appeal him through logic and reason. After a heated but heartfelt conversation, Hades admits he didn’t mean to start the fire; his fiery temper got out of hand because Dude bit him when he tried to get his ex-wife and he also pour water on Chad because he is the worse, which Mal and Evie agreed he is the worst. Mal tells him that her wedding wouldn’t be complete without both her parents present, and her sincerity softens his heart.

When Fairy Godmother arrives with Belle and Beast, Ben suggests holding the wedding right there on the Isle. With a wave of Fairy Godmother’s wand, Mal's wedding dress appears and with Aurdrey's suggestion to change the scenery, Fairy Godmother makes Hade's cave into a scenery wedding with glowing garden filled with flowers, candles, and music. Audrey says the setting is good but she and Evie agree it needs a bit of "VK flare". Watches as her friends set up the private ceremony, Mal sings ("Feeling the Love"). Evie and Audrey scatter petals while Ben and Hades set up the rug for Mal to walk on. Evie puts a bride headdress on Mal and tells her this is a dream come true. As Fairy Godmother continues to use her magic wand to decorate the pillars with tree branches with flowers, Jay and Evie arranging flowers on the pillers, Fairy Godmother sets up. Jay escorts Audrey down the aisle before separating to the brides and grooms side, and Evie has a small dance with Dude in tribute to Carlos.

As Hades proudly walks Mal down the aisle, Jay glance toward an open space beside him, a silent space reserved for their missing friend. During the vows, Jay and Evie hand the rings to Mal and Ben. Ben vows with this ring, "I pledge everything that I have to you. My life, my kingdom, my heart. I promise to always be there for you, to accept everything that you are and to always put you first." Mal starts her vows she will "pledge to you all the days of my life, all of my burdens, and all of my joys. I promise to be my best for you, to share all my secrets, and to keep yours, and to choose good always." Both Mal and Ben say "I do" and kiss. The ceremony concludes in joy as Fairy Godmother uses her magic to transport everyone back to the restored Auradon Castle, where the celebration continues with laughter, dancing, and tears of happiness.

As Mal and Ben end their kiss, Evie and Jay run to hug the two. The four notice the charm bracelet on Mal’s wrist begins to glow—Carlos’s crest shining brightest of all, connecting the others in radiant light. The Dude, Ben, and the VKs realize that Carlos’s spirit is with them, fulfilling Mal’s earlier wish that he would be part of this day. Seeing Carlos' spirit, Ben, Mal, Evie, and Jay head onto the dance floor so Mal and Ben take their first steps as husband and wife. Fairy Godmother make the floors float for the wedding couple and every guest, as the newly married couple dances under the stars.

As fireworks light up the night sky, Ben and Mal share a quiet moment outside, reflecting on what it means to live “happily ever after.” Mal smiles, looking toward the horizon, sensing that while their story has reached its fairytale ending, somewhere beyond, a new story is waiting to begin.

Trivia[]

  • Since Cameron Boyce had passed away on July 6, 2019, the absence of Carlos De Vil was acknowledged in the storyline and Cameron's memory is honored in the Broadcast.

  • This special aired right after on the Disney Channel Original Movie, Spin and before the premiere of Disney's Magic Bake-Off.
  • This is currently the final film in the Descendants franchise to focus on the original cast. The next film, Descendants: The Rise of Red, features a brand new cast.
    • At the end of the special, there is a sight of red-painted white roses leading to a rabbit hole, hinting at the production of the aforementioned film.
